Serbia's populist government is facing increased public scrutiny over reports that it used a sonic weapon against a peaceful ...
By Tatyana Kekic in Belgrade Serbian President Aleksandar Vucic met with European Commission President Ursula von der Leyen ...
Global EV sales rose to 17.3 million in 2024, marking a 25% increase from 14 million in 2023, according to the Global Energy ...